Web- I have 20 years experience of serving in Christian Leadership in the Church of England. - I have experience of leading effective change in both rural and urban churches. - I have worked in both Cathedral and Diocesan roles. - I have pioneered new initiatives which have enabled church growth. - I have established and led large … An early harvest festival used to be celebrated at the beginning of the harvest season on 1 August and was called Lammas, meaning 'loaf Mass'. The Latin prayer to hallow the bread is given in the Durham Ritual. Farmers made loaves of bread from the fresh wheat crop. These were given to the local church as the Communion bread during a special service thanking God for the harvest.
